| This [The Parish of Withyham] was an extensive manor. In a survey (32-40 Elizabeth) it includes the knoll by the church, extending from Withyham towards Summerford, between the road on the one side and the river on the other, to the Manor of Fiskeridge; afterwards by Hale Farm, Blackham Common (now enclosed), Willets Farm, bounded by the Kent Water; along by Holywych, the Sussex House Farm, Holtye Common, extending a little way into the Parish of East Grinstead on the right, over to the Beeches Farm and Bassetts, towards Hartfield and to Hodore. |

| 1597 | Freeholder | | Simon Bowyer | Howdore | Buckhurst Terrier |
| Simon Wright als Bowyer, Esq. holds by deed, lands called Howdore, 150 acres, bounds:- lands called Chartnes to the West
- Queens highway, Hartfeild to Coleman’s Hatch to the South and East
- the river from Parrock forge to Longbridge to the North
Rent 16s. 1 3/4d. |
